Prescription for DANGER
Article Abstract:
Problems with prescription drugs can be the result of incorrect prescriptions, drug interactions, or pharmacy mistakes. Patients should protect themselves by asking their doctors lots of questions, triple-checking pharmacy labels, and promptly reporting side effects. Also, patients should favor old drugs over new ones when possible because new drugs have the greatest potential for problems

The 5 most common drug mistakes
Article Abstract:
Tips on avoiding pitfalls in medication are provided. They include checking out drug interactions, taking medicine properly relative to meals, reading the list of ingredients and other data, no unauthorized changing of dosage, proper storage, and not taking someone else's prescription.

Annya's first chanukah
Article Abstract:
Two Welsh nurses visit a Minsk, Belarus orphanage to investigate the inhumane conditions and bring a sickly child home with them for medical treatment. The girl received the necessary medical treatment and was allowed to celebrate her first Chanukah.
